Executive Board confirms payment of membership fees as a condition for NF eligibility in Madrid

Regarding the participation, voting and candidate-nominating rights of the IWF members at the upcoming IWF Electoral Congress in Madrid (31 March – 1 April 2009), and with reference to Article 18 of the Constitution, the IWF Executive Board took the following unanimous decision:

In order to be eligible to vote and present candidates for election at the 2009 IWF Electoral Congress in Madrid, a National Federation must settle its membership fees (US$500 annually) for the last 4 years (2005, 2006, 2007, 2008).

Settlement of the outstanding membership fees must be made:
– either by bank transfer to the IWF before 15 March 2009
– or in cash latest before 21:00h on 30 March 2009, in Madrid

Delegates of countries failing to settle their membership arrears may participate but may not vote or present candidates for election.
